The Kazakhstan Nuclear Medicine Radioisotopes Market was estimated at USD 1088 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 1566 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 5.3% from 2026 to 2032. This growth trajectory is primarily driven by an escalating need for advanced diagnostic and therapeutic solutions to combat the rising incidence of cancer and cardiovascular diseases across the region. Moreover, ongoing technological advancements in the field of nuclear medicine, complemented by government support and increased investment in healthcare infrastructure, are fostering a more robust market environment.

Despite the promising growth trajectory, the Kazakhstan Nuclear Medicine Radioisotopes Market faces several real constraints that could impede progress. One significant challenge is the market's heavy reliance on imported radioisotopes, which can lead to supply chain vulnerabilities. Additionally, regulatory hurdles regarding facility licensing and nuclear material management remain a barrier, as do infrastructural limitations in the storage and transportation of these sensitive materials. The scarcity of skilled professionals trained to operate advanced nuclear medicine equipment also hinders the effective delivery of services, calling for urgent attention and targeted investment.

The government of Kazakhstan has been proactive in regulating the nuclear medicine sector, focusing on the safe production, distribution, and usage of radioisotopes. Policies have been implemented to enforce stringent safety and quality standards, ensuring the responsible handling of radioactive materials. Additionally, the government actively supports research initiatives aimed at advancing nuclear medicine technologies, fostering an environment conducive to innovation and development in this vital health sector.
